So we find ourselves in the calming hum of the LV switch room where our journey to discover the power source of the charge points ends.


It's more unusual to find isues here as these locations should be accessed only by trained personnel and aren't open to the elements like the rest of the assets we're looking at. But here there's more asset mapping to be done and we're also looking toward the future with advice for expansion capability.


Having completed the on-site portion of the Estate Inventory doesn't mean our work is done. There is a significant desktop element which allows us time to review our findings from a compliance angle. This is also where all the coordinates and what3words locations we collect go to form a detailed estate map alongside the more general asset inventory entries.


Having compiled the inventory, it allows us to tailor our service plans for best in class EV charging maintenance and aftercare solutions.
